cakebuild

    1

    1답변

    나는 CAKE 0.21.1.0을 사용합니다. 내가 PowerShell 스크립트를 실행하면 직접 오류 <script>.ps1 is not digitally signed. The script will not execute on the system을 발생하기 때문에 the CAKE PowerShell add-in를 사용하지 않기로 결정했다 $dlls = @(${

    0

    1답변

    나는 우분투 VM 인 publishes과 CakeBuild가 포함 된 ASP.Net 핵심 응용 프로그램 2.0을 가지고 있습니다. 출력은 .Net Core SDK가 이미 설치된 다른 Ubuntu VM으로 이동됩니다. 내가 dotnet 메인 DLL 파일을하려고하면 는 다음과 같은 예외가 발생합니다 :이 Unhandled Exception: System.IO.

    2

    1답변

    CAKE 0.21.1.0을 사용합니다. 내 build.cake 스크립트에 다른 .cake 스크립트 : tests.cake이로드됩니다. tests.cake에는 TestRunner이라는 클래스가 있습니다. TestRunner에는 RunUnitTests()이라는 메서드가 있으며 VSTest 메서드 provided by CAKE을 사용하여 단위 테스트를 실행합니다

    2

    1답변

    최근에 빌드 도구 Cake을 사용했지만 TeamCity에 DotCover 단위 테스트 적용 범위 보고서를 표시하는 데 어려움을 겪고 있습니다. Task("Run-Regression-Tests") .IsDependentOn("Build") .Does(() => { var resultPath = artifactsDirectory +

    3

    1답변

    CAKE 0.22.0 및 TeamCity 9.x를 사용합니다. TeamCity에서는 빌드 단계가 build.ps1 인 빌드 단계가 하나뿐입니다. 차례대로 build.cake으로 실행됩니다. trap { write-output $_ ##teamcity[buildStatus status='FAILURE' ] exit 1 } 이

    1

    1답변

    나는 CAKE 0.22.0을 사용합니다. Target을 RunTests으로 설정할 때마다 모든 단위 테스트가 완료되면 CleanUpTempFiles 작업을 실행하고 싶습니다. the CAKE documentation에 따르면, 단순히 다음 쓸 수 있습니다 : 가끔 실제로 테스트를 실행하지 않고 CleanUpTempFiles를 실행하려는 때문에 Task("C

    1

    1답변

    TeamCity 9.x 및 CAKE 0.22.0을 사용합니다. 현재 모든 빌드 단계는 TeamCity에 정의되어 있습니다. 유지 관리가 악몽이되고 있습니다. 따라서 (대부분의 프로젝트에서 다르게 구성된) 빌드 단계를 모두 build.cake을 호출하는 한 단계로 바꾸고 싶습니다. build.cake에는 RunJetBrainsDotCover이라는 작업이 있는

    1

    1답변

    Psake 빌드 도구에서 Cake (https://cakebuild.net/)로 전환합니다. 저는 (현재) 9 가지의 다른 배포판을 가진 매우 큰 솔루션 (30 개 이상의 프로젝트)을위한 스크립트를 만들고 있습니다. Psake에서는 전체 스크립트가 powershell에서 실행 중이므로 PowerShell 명령을 호출하는 것은 간단합니다. 하지만 지금 문제가

    1

    1답변

    나는 케이크와 함께 UWP 애플 리케이션 (VS2017로 만든)를 만들려고 해요. 빌드 단계에서 "파일을로드 할 수 없거나 System.Private.CoreLib ...을 어셈블리 할 수 ​​없습니다."예외가 발생합니다. 단계 재현 : #tool nuget:?package=NUnit.ConsoleRunner&version=3.4.0 var target

    0

    1답변

    Cake build automation system으로 Docker를 사용하려고하는데 성공하지 못했습니다. git clone https://github.com/cake-build/example.git cd example/ 그럼 난을 실행 apt-get update apt-get install git 그럼 나는 케이크의 예제 프로젝트를 복제 : d